Method
Steak
Bring steak to room temperature
Remove the steak from the refrigerator 30–45 minutes before cooking so it comes closer to room temperature for even cooking.
Season
Pat the steak dry with paper towels. Rub both sides with 1 tsp kosher salt and 1 tsp freshly ground black pepper, pressing to adhere.
Flip and baste
Flip the steak and add 1 tbs unsalted butter, the crushed garlic clove, and the thyme or rosemary sprig to the pan. Tilt the pan slightly and spoon the melted butter and aromatics over the steak repeatedly for 1.5–3 minutes until it reaches your desired doneness (about 125°F/52°C for medium-rare). Use an instant-read thermometer for accuracy.
Rest
Transfer the steak to a cutting board and let rest for 6–8 minutes tented loosely with foil so juices redistribute.
Slice
Slice the steak against the grain into 1/4-inch thick slices just before plating.
Eggs
Prepare pan
While the steak rests, heat a nonstick skillet over medium-low heat and add 1 tbs unsalted butter; let it melt and foam but not brown.
Cook eggs sunny-side
Crack 2 large eggs into the skillet. Cook gently over medium-low heat until the whites are set but yolks remain runny, about 3–4 minutes. If you prefer the tops set, cover the skillet for 30–45 seconds. Season with 1/4 tsp salt and 1/8 tsp black pepper.
Avocado Salad (Aßoкávto)
Combine salad
Add 1/2 cup halved cherry tomatoes and 2 tbs finely sliced red onion to the avocado. Drizzle with 1 tbs fresh lemon juice and 1 tsp extra-virgin olive oil. Season with 1/4 tsp salt and 1/8 tsp black pepper. Gently toss to combine and taste; adjust lemon or salt as needed.
Broth / Soup (Taiµitσoúpi / Пrožuµévio)
Warm broth
In a small saucepan, warm 1 cup low-sodium beef or chicken broth over low heat until just steaming, about 3–5 minutes. Do not boil.
Season
Stir in 1/4 tsp dried oregano and a squeeze of the lemon wedge. Taste and adjust seasoning. Add 1 tbs chopped fresh parsley if using.
Serve small bowl
Ladle the warmed broth into a small serving bowl to accompany the main plate as a light palate cleanser or broth course.
Finishing & Plating
Finish
Drizzle 1 tsp olive oil over the steak and avocado salad. Scatter microgreens or fresh herbs if desired. Serve the warmed broth in a small bowl alongside and pass the lemon wedge for extra brightness.
